进制高精
加减乘除、进制转换
做一只大熊猫
让优秀成为一种习惯!
展开
-
P1303 A*B Problem(高精度乘法)
P1303 A*B Problem题目描述求两数的积。输入格式两行,两个数。输出格式积输入输出样例输入 #1 复制1 2输出 #1 复制2说明/提示每个数字不超过10^2000,需用高精思路: 模仿竖式乘法题解如下 //大数乘法#include<iostream>#include<string.h>using namespa...原创 2020-01-20 15:46:47 · 291 阅读 · 0 评论 -
1547: 【基础】高精度减法(进阶)
1547: 【基础】高精度减法时间限制: 1 Sec 内存限制: 64 MB提交: 2923 解决: 254[提交] [状态] [讨论版] [命题人:外部导入]题目描述处理两个高精度数的减法。(1000位内)输入两行,每行一个整数。(可能为负数,负号用“-”表示)输出一个整数,即两个数相减的结果。样例输入1234567890123452345678901234...原创 2019-10-27 21:38:08 · 829 阅读 · 0 评论 -
1189: 【基础】高精度减法
1189: 【基础】高精度减法时间限制: 1 Sec 内存限制: 16 MB提交: 6623 解决: 2612[提交] [状态] [讨论版] [命题人:外部导入]题目描述高精度减法,求a-b a,b都不超过240位输入两个非负整数 每行一个输出一个数样例输入333333333333333333333333333333333333333332222222222222...原创 2019-10-27 21:35:39 · 1142 阅读 · 0 评论 -
1812: 【基础】高精度减法
1812: 【基础】高精度减法时间限制: 1 Sec 内存限制: 64 MB提交: 2909 解决: 1628[提交] [状态] [讨论版] [命题人:外部导入]题目描述高精度减法,求a-b a,b都不超过240位。( a >= b >= 0 )输入两个整数a,b 每行一个输出一个数样例输入33333333333333333333333333333333...原创 2019-10-27 21:32:57 · 596 阅读 · 0 评论 -
1188: 【基础】高精度加法
1188: 【基础】高精度加法时间限制: 1 Sec 内存限制: 16 MB提交: 9444 解决: 4308[提交] [状态] [讨论版] [命题人:外部导入]题目描述计算a+b的值,a,b 皆不超过240位。输入两个数 每行一个输出一个数样例输入1111111111111111111111111111111111112222222222222222222222...原创 2019-10-27 21:30:28 · 661 阅读 · 0 评论 -
1916: 【基础】-2进制
1916: 【基础】-2进制时间限制: 1 Sec 内存限制: 32 MB提交: 507 解决: 292[提交] [状态] [讨论版] [命题人:外部导入]题目描述对于十进制整数N,试求其-2进制表示。 例如,因为 1*1 + 1*-2 + 1*4 + 0*-8 +1*16 + 1*-32 = -13 ,所以(-13)_10 = (110111)_-2。...原创 2019-10-27 21:27:38 · 724 阅读 · 0 评论 -
1764: 【基础】处理数
1764: 【基础】处理数时间限制: 1 Sec 内存限制: 32 MB提交: 1054 解决: 796[提交] [状态] [讨论版] [命题人:外部导入]题目描述给出一个正整数n,然后对n进行一系列处理,处理用以下代码表示:0 不做任何处理1 对原数加上100, 若加上100后大于1000,则再减去1000. 2 对原数减去100, 若减去100后小于0,则再加上200...原创 2019-10-27 21:24:36 · 415 阅读 · 0 评论 -
1716: 【基础】进制数
1716: 【基础】进制数时间限制: 1 Sec 内存限制: 64 MB提交: 500 解决: 282[提交] [状态] [讨论版] [命题人:外部导入]题目描述给出一个正整数n(1≦N≦1023),将其化为10位二进制数,然后计算出二进制数中的“1”的个数,若1 的个数为奇数,则在最高位前加上一个1,否则加一个0,最后将在此基础上形成的11位进制数,用3个十六进制数输出。 例如:输...原创 2019-10-27 21:22:03 · 356 阅读 · 0 评论 -
1272: 【基础】求P进制数的最大公因子与最小公倍数
1272: 【基础】求P进制数的最大公因子与最小公倍数时间限制: 1 Sec 内存限制: 16 MB提交: 684 解决: 415[提交] [状态] [讨论版] [命题人:外部导入]题目描述有两个P进制的整数A,B,求出A,B的最大公因子与最小公倍数,并仍以P进制数的形式输出。输入一行,为P A B。(2≤P≤9)输出两行 第一行为最大公因子 第二行为最小公倍数样例输...原创 2019-10-27 21:19:00 · 884 阅读 · 0 评论 -
1270: 【基础】求二进制数的最大公约数与最小公倍数
1270: 【基础】求二进制数的最大公约数与最小公倍数时间限制: 1 Sec 内存限制: 16 MB提交: 1209 解决: 675[提交] [状态] [讨论版] [命题人:外部导入]题目描述输入二个二进制整数(长度不超过20位),求出其最大公约数与最小公倍数,并用二进制数输出。输入两行,每行一个二进制整数。输出一行,用二进制数表示的最大公约数与最小公倍数,用空格隔开。...原创 2019-10-27 21:16:49 · 1353 阅读 · 0 评论 -
1128: 【基础】二进制小数
1128: 【基础】二进制小数时间限制: 1 Sec 内存限制: 16 MB提交: 1605 解决: 1179[提交] [状态] [讨论版] [命题人:外部导入]题目描述在十进制和二进制的转换中,不仅仅有整数部分的转换也有小数部分的转换。只不过,转换的方法不同,整数转换是除二取余再将所有余数倒置。而小数部分转换,是将10进制的小数部分不断乘2取整数部分完成的。但,很多情况下,转换后,...原创 2019-10-27 21:13:58 · 561 阅读 · 0 评论 -
1288: 【基础】二进制转十进制
1288: 【基础】二进制转十进制时间限制: 1 Sec 内存限制: 16 MB提交: 3304 解决: 1597[提交] [状态] [讨论版] [命题人:外部导入]题目描述将二进制数转成十进制输出。输入一行,一个二进制数,二进制数的位数小于32位。输出一个十进制的整数。样例输入11样例输出3题解如下#include<stdio.h>#i...原创 2019-10-27 21:11:43 · 313 阅读 · 0 评论 -
2288: 【基础】小X转进制
2288: 【基础】小X转进制时间限制: 1 Sec 内存限制: 256 MB提交: 1316 解决: 576[提交] [状态] [讨论版] [命题人:ghost79]题目描述小X喜欢研究进制转换。 在了解了进制转换的一般流程后,小X突然想起了以前学过的回文数(正着读倒着读都一样的数),于是开始思考一个奇怪的问题:1到N 中有多少个整数的平方在M进制下是回文数呢? 小X随手列...原创 2019-10-27 21:09:19 · 1898 阅读 · 0 评论 -
1258: 【基础】任意进制转换
1258: 【基础】任意进制转换时间限制: 1 Sec 内存限制: 16 MB提交: 2460 解决: 1588[提交] [状态] [讨论版] [命题人:外部导入]题目描述将十进制整数n转换成b进制。输入一行,两个整数 n b ( 1 <= n <= 32767, 2 <= b <= 20 )。输出一行,为n转换成b进制后的数。样例输入...原创 2019-10-27 21:06:37 · 450 阅读 · 0 评论 -
1127: 【入门】A类多?B类多?
1127: 【入门】A类多?B类多?时间限制: 1 Sec 内存限制: 16 MB提交: 3537 解决: 2406[提交] [状态] [讨论版] [命题人:外部导入]题目描述一个自然数转换成二进制数后,如果1的个数比0的个数多,则称为A类数,否则称为B类数。输入n(n<=10000),输出1到n之间A类数、B类数各多少个。输入输入一个整数n(n<=10000)...原创 2019-10-27 21:02:58 · 969 阅读 · 0 评论 -
1557: 【入门】二进制中1的个数
1557: 【入门】二进制中1的个数时间限制: 1 Sec 内存限制: 64 MB提交: 2389 解决: 1602[提交] [状态] [讨论版] [命题人:外部导入]题目描述求一个十进制的非负整数的二进制表示中1的总个数。输入一个非负整数(32位以内)。输出一个整数。样例输入2样例输出1题解如下#include<stdio.h>#inc...原创 2019-10-27 20:59:45 · 306 阅读 · 0 评论 -
1080: 【基础】挑战赛第三题——二进制中的1
1080: 【基础】挑战赛第三题——二进制中的1时间限制: 1 Sec 内存限制: 16 MB提交: 4324 解决: 2513[提交] [状态] [讨论版] [命题人:外部导入]题目描述给定一个正整数N,请找出N转化为二进制后,其中所有1的位置。二进制的最低位(最右侧)为第0位。输入输入中包含一个正整数N ( 1 <= N <= 1000000)输出输出N转...原创 2019-10-27 20:56:30 · 748 阅读 · 0 评论 -
1047: 【入门】正整数N转换成一个二进制数
1047: 【入门】正整数N转换成一个二进制数时间限制: 1 Sec 内存限制: 16 MB提交: 9786 解决: 6447[提交] [状态] [讨论版] [命题人:外部导入]题目描述输入一个不大于32767的正整数N,将它转换成一个二进制数。输入输入只有一行,包括一个整数n(n<=32767)输出输出只有一行.样例输入100样例输出1100100...原创 2019-10-27 20:45:29 · 2085 阅读 · 3 评论